City Lit has a wide range of maths courses to support your progression at work or into higher education. Our offer includes both a year long and short termly courses that help you develop subject specific skills and work towards a qualification.

Want to improve your maths for daily life? We offer confidence-building courses—all designed to help you succeed. Build your confidence in numbers, shapes and statistics with our courses. Learn basic Maths to help you budget, manage your money, help children with their homework, and understand the world around you. From everyday maths to advanced problem-solving, our courses support your learning at every level.

    This qualification is designed to help you build practical maths skills for everyday life, work, and further study. Whether you're budgeting, working out measurements, or interpreting data, this course gives you the confidence and ability to solve real-world mathematical problems. 
     

    Important Notice for Prospective Students 

    Enrolment Process: 

    Please note that enrolment on this course has a 2-stage process: 

    1. A written maths initial assessment 

    1. A short 10–15-minute interview with one of our assessors 

    This process is important as the course is demanding and requires a high level of commitment. We want to ensure that you are well-prepared and can achieve your true potential.
